Try equipping items that increase your Stamina. Don't use any abilities; instead, activate Berserk, then use Final Blow. That's about the only way I'd be able to see getting it on your current character. Otherwise, create a Rogue Archer or a Mage and use either Arrow of Slaying (works on anyone), or Mana Clash (Mage's only). As a note, I tested mana Clash on the Genlock Rogue in the first room of the Tower of Ishal. A Level 5 Mage did 144 points of damage.

Alright... It's a moderately difficult achievement to get but not really impossible.
The best abilities for this are high end damage abilities usually found near the end of a talent tree, for example:
Final Blow- Beserker- To pull this off you have to have a full Stamina bar that goes above 250. Not impossible. It also has to actually hit too, which can be rough.
Arrow of Slaying- Archery- Throw up some good debuffs like Shatter Armor, Crippling Shot, etc (And debuffs from other characters) Go into *Aim* and then hope this sucker lands.
Critical Strike- 2 Handed Weapons- I don't see this breaking 250, but who knows? Likely possible and it costs less then Final Blow.
Virulent Walking Bomb- Spirit- Works if you have a large enough group of enemies. Probably one of the most visually satisfying kills in game. Period.
Pinpoint Striking+Punisher- Unlikely but maybe possible. PS gives crits to all strikes that hit and Punisher dishes out the most damage for DW.
And then Mana Clash-Spirit-- Buff this with Spirit Might for even bigger boom. Find the nearest enemy mage and unleash.
